I drove a 72 Triumph GT6 for ten years (2 litre in-line 6, twin Stromberg
150s, same as the TR250) and the answer from my experience is "Yes, not even
close". Although the GT6 was a great handling touring car, it didn't move
like my little "Asian girls".  And the GT6 could never go topless.

Both of my 1970 roadsters have the 140 MPH speedo - one is a SRL (SU) and
one is a SPL with a U20/5 speed (SU) that I didn't install.  I assume the PO
changed the speedo as part of the upgrade.  I'm not sure if this was due to
drive gear differences or more along the lines of what Keith Williams
contributed to this "thread". I have the original 120 mph speedo, R16 and 4
spd tranny as spares.
